(find video of this episode at thefootymuseum.com)We're back this week to talk about all things design and culture from the world of football (the soccer kind)! this week, Justin and Maria cover the latest from the USMNT and their loss to Columbia, along with Maria's experience being one of the 35,038 people at Wrigley Field to break the NWSL attendance record. They also chat about design highlights in from this year's LGBTQIA+ Pride month. Timestamps: 00: US National Soccer 7:00: Chicago Red Stars and Bay FC play at Wrigley, breaking the NWSL attendance record 15:00: LGBTQIA+ Pride Month design highlights
